javax.swing

接口
异常
java.lang.Object
  继承者 javax.swing.TransferHandler.DropLocation
直接已知子类:
JList.DropLocation, JTable.DropLocation, JTextComponent.DropLocation, JTree.DropLocation
正在封闭类:
TransferHandler

public static class TransferHandler.DropLocation
     
extends Object

表示放置的数据 (dropped data) 应该插入的位置。这是一个基类,它仅封装一个点。支持放置操作的组件可以提供包含更多信息的此方法的子类。

开发人员通常不应该创建此类的实例或扩展此类。它们是由 DnD 实现通过 TransferSupport 实例和带 getDropLocation() 方法的组件提供的。

从以下版本开始:
1.6
另请参见:
TransferHandler.TransferSupport.getDropLocation()

构造方法摘要
protected TransferHandler.DropLocation(Point dropPoint)
          构造给定点的放置位置。
 
方法摘要
 Point getDropPoint()
          返回放置点,表示组件内鼠标的当前位置。
 String toString()
          返回此放置位置的字符串表示形式。
 
从类 java.lang.Object 继承的方法
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

构造方法详细信息

TransferHandler.DropLocation

protected TransferHandler.DropLocation(Point dropPoint)
构造给定点的放置位置。

参数:
dropPoint - 放置点,表示组件内鼠标的当前位置。
抛出:
IllegalArgumentException - 如果点为 null
方法详细信息

getDropPoint

public final Point getDropPoint()
返回放置点,表示组件内鼠标的当前位置。

返回:
放置点。

toString

public String toString()
返回此放置位置的字符串表示形式。此方法仅用于调试,对于各个实现,所返回字符串的内容和格式可能有所不同。

覆盖:
Object 中的 toString
返回:
此放置位置的字符串表示形式